Negligence

In legal terms, neglect is an act of tort. Torts are civil wrongs that fall into a different category from criminal offences. Negligence cases are those where the defendant fails to take reasonable care and prudence in their actions or actions. This can lead to injuries or harm that is not intended to a person. Negligence is a leading reason for accidents and injuries. This is the case with car accidents as well as slip and fall accidents in businesses, restaurants or private homes, as well as medical malpractice (when doctors do not adhere to the standard of care).

A claim for negligence is based on four main elements that include breach of duty, causation, and damages. The defendant is required to be obligated to show diligence to the plaintiff. It could be a responsibilities to carry out an act or to avoid doing something in certain situations. For example in a car crash case, all drivers owe the obligation to drive in a safe manner and observe traffic laws. The defendant then violates this duty in a reckless or negligent manner in some way. This includes texting while driving, speeding or not wearing a seatbelt. This breach must have caused the victim's injury. A defendant can't be liable for a recurrence if it was caused by a different factor, such as the victim's emotions or nervous or a natural catastrophe that was out of their control.

Once the court has decided that the defendant was liable to the plaintiff, the next step will be to prove that he breached this duty by failing to perform his duties or acting in a way that was contrary to the obligation. This could be a wrongful act or an omission. The court must also determine that the breach of duty directly led to the victim's loss or injury. This can be demonstrated through a clear causal connection, such as a close link between the breach of duty and the direct, proximate cause of the injury or loss as in the above examples.

In the past, American court systems followed a law known as contributory negligence. This meant that victims were not entitled to compensation if were even partially responsible for their own injuries. The majority of states are now using the model of pure comparative fault, or negligence in a comparative sense, which allows victims to receive compensation that is less according to the amount they were at fault for the incident.

Damages

In legal proceedings involving accidents damages are granted to compensate victims for the losses. They can take many forms and are classified into two categories: special and general damages. Special damages are tangible and simple to prove. They include medical bills, property damage and out-of-pocket costs for litigation and court costs. General damages aren't quite as tangible and can include emotional suffering and suffering loss of enjoyment of life, physical impairment, and disfigurement.

Economic damages are those that can be demonstrated through an evidence trail on paper and are usually simple to calculate. Examples of this include medical bills, property damage, and lost wages. If you are able to prove future economic damages, such as the cost of ongoing medical care or loss of earning capacity, our lawyers will collaborate with expert witnesses to help determine the amount.

Non-economic damages are difficult to quantify, as there is no clear amount of money that can be attributed to these types of losses. Non-economic damages are often awarded in the event of a car accident. These include pain and discomfort as well as loss of enjoyment life, emotional distress and loss of consortium. The extent of your injuries and their impact on your quality of living, can determine the extent of suffering and pain you endure.

Loss of enjoyment refers back to your ability to enjoy recreational or leisure activities. Physical impairment and disfigurement are also commonly included in this category as they have a negative impact on your daily activities.

Punitive damages are rarely granted in car accidents, however, they are possible to be awarded in cases where the conduct of the defendant was particularly outrageous like the case of reckless conduct or fraud. These kinds of damages are designed to penalize the defendant and discourage others from engaging in similar conduct.

Expert Witnesses

Expert witnesses are crucial for the success of a personal injury claim. Expert witnesses are those who have not witnessed the incident, but have training, education, and/or knowledge about the specifics of the case they can provide to the jury.

Most often, a crash expert is called to provide an in-depth analysis of the accident. This is especially true in the event that there aren't any eyewitnesses. A medical expert is a frequent kind of expert witness. They are doctors who provide evidence regarding the medical condition of victims or injuries they suffered in a collision. They can also explain to the jury what the cause of the accident might have been and how it could have led to the condition. They can also offer advice about treatment options and ways to recover.

Engineering experts are also frequently employed in claims for car accidents. They are able to discuss the accident's technical aspects, including road design and construction of buildings and other physical property that are involved in the collision and even the design of vehicles. Your lawyer will decide which experts will be most useful for your specific case.

Mental health experts are often utilized in personal injury cases. They can assist in determining the value of emotional damage including suffering and suffering, as well as loss of enjoyment of life.

In general, an expert must be licensed in the field they testify to. There are exceptions to the rule, and laws differ from state to state. In general the personal injury lawyer is the best knowledgeable about the expert witness laws in your particular area. In many states experts must disclose the qualifications and areas of expertise prior to being called to be called to testify. This is done to prevent possible bias or conflict of interest issues from developing.

Time Limits

Depending on the circumstances, you may be subject to a different time-limit for filing a lawsuit against those responsible for the international falls accident lawyer. These are referred to as statutes of limitations, and they vary significantly between states. Your case could be dismissed if you don't meet the deadline. In New York for example, you have three years to file a claim following an accident. But that doesn't mean you should delay until the deadline to make a claim. It's often better to file earlier, while the details of the accident are still fresh in your mind. This will also make it easier for you to find and talk to witnesses.

If you're seeking compensation for personal or property damage, injuries, you are able to start a civil lawsuit against the party responsible for the incident. However, a lawsuit must be filed within the statute of limitations, or else you will not be able to claim the other party's responsibility.

The clock starts ticking the date of your accident. The statute of limitation can be extended in certain situations. If a recurrence isn't immediately apparent and you do not discover it right away, then your case may remain open by utilizing the discovery rule.

Minors also have their own rules when it comes to time limits. If a child is injured during an accident in a car they have two years to file a lawsuit against their own injuries before the statute of limitations runs out.

If you decide to sue any local or municipal government the statute of limitation is much shorter. If you are involved in an accident with a City of New York garbage vehicle, police vehicle or Sanitation Department pickup truck, you will only have 90 days to file a notice of claim.
